A successful Finance Operations Analyst will be responsible for: 

  • Analyzing various revenue streams and conducting financial analysis on key drivers of growth. 
  • Forecasting revenue and expenses and assisting with financial planning and forecasting.
  • Managing payroll processing and subcontractor payments for international teams, ensuring accuracy and compliance across multiple regions.
  • Administering and overseeing compensation plans, including tracking efficacy, adjustments, and reporting.
  • Preparing and processing accounts payable, including invoice management and vendor relations.
  • Overseeing credit card reconciliations, expense tracking, and travel management to maintain financial integrity.
  • Entering and maintaining financial data in internal systems; collaborating with both data science and executive teams.
  • Identifying and implementing process improvements to drive efficiency across finance operations.

Position Requirements:

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, or a related field.
  • 3-5 years of combined professional experience in controller and FP&A functions, ideally in a software startup or small company environment.
  • A focus on corporate finance rather than banking/investments
  • Proficiency in Excel for data analysis, reporting, and automation
  • Experience with a CRM for data management (preferably Salesforce)
  • Familiarity with global payroll and contractor management (we use Deel & Multiplier)
  • Hands-on experience with Bill.com for accounts payable automation.
  • Knowledge of credit card and expense management (we use Brex & Ramp)
  • Knowledge of QuickBooks Online/Stripe for accounting and finance
